Pikes Peak Miners 18U downs St. Louis Selects 18U, 5-2Troy Sports 4 Fri, Jan 16, 2015 Story by Narrative Science.
St. Louis Selects 18U lost to Pikes Peak Miners 18U, 5-2. Pikes Peak Miners 18U found the back of the net more times than it usually has this season. Pikes Peak Miners 18U averages 2.1 goals per game. Pikes Peak Miners 18U was helped by Jake Eubank, who registered one goal and one assist. Eubank scored 14:08 into the third period to make the score 4-2 Pikes Peak Miners 18U. JP Nolette picked up the assist. Pikes Peak Miners 18U additionally got points from Logan Parsley, who also racked up one goal and one assist, Colton Davis, who also had one goal and two assists to lead the team in points, and Billy Kowalski, who also finished with one goal and one assist. Christian Gums also scored for Pikes Peak Miners 18U. More assists for Pikes Peak Miners 18U came via Vlad Zhidkikh, who had one and Luke Boose, who had two. St. Louis Selects 18U was led by David Kelley, who registered one goal and one assist. Kelley scored on the power play 7:19 into the third period to make the score 3-2 Pikes Peak Miners 18U. St. Louis Selects 18U had gotten the advantage when Pikes Peak Miners 18U's David Dziezawiec was sent off for cross checking. Brycon Johnson provided the assist. St. Louis Selects 18U also got a goal from Shane Quinn as well. In addition, St. Louis Selects 18U received assists from Jordan Bratton and Charlie Corbett, who contributed one each. Erik Anderson recorded 16 saves for Pikes Peak Miners 18U. Pikes Peak Miners 18U incurred 10 minutes in penalty time with five minors. David Farley made 13 saves for St. Louis Selects 18U on 17 shots. St. Louis Selects 18U incurred six minutes in penalty time with three minors.
